For many small to medium enterprises in Kenya, the Offline (Standby) UPS represents the perfect balance between price and performance. Unlike Online UPS systems which are constantly running through the inverter, an Offline UPS remains in standby mode until a power failure is detected. This results in lower electricity consumption and less heat generation, which is a significant advantage in the warm coastal climates of Mombasa.
Our units are designed with wide input voltage windows to handle the voltage sags commonly experienced at the end of long distribution lines in rural Kenya. This "Line-Interactive" capability ensures that the UPS can stabilize minor fluctuations without depleting the battery, extending the life of the unit significantly.
